Nuclear engineer job duties

Nuclear engineers perform many tasks. They supervise the construction of nuclear power plants, as well as fuel reprocessing and maintenance systems. They develop, implement and maintain radiation shielding systems and related instrumentation and control systems. They oversee the operation and maintenance of existing nuclear reactors, conduct research, and supervise their development. They are responsible for writing operating instructions for the use and maintenance of nuclear equipment.

The nuclear engineers are responsible for designing, developing, and supervising the loading of nuclear reactors and other devices. They create nuclear materials that are suitable for medical imaging. They also work to develop cyclotrons. This produces high-energy beams to treat cancer. The job description for nuclear engineers is determined by experience and geographic location. A nuclear engineer might work alone, or as part a team.

Education required

A bachelor's degree is required to become a nuclear engineer. You also need four years of experience and a Professional Engineer license (PE). You can start by taking one part of the exam, working as an engineering intern, and take the second part when you have sufficient work experience. As you work alongside more experienced nuclear engineers, you'll also receive training on the job and seminars. You will be rewarded for your achievements in your career with more responsibility.


You can also opt to study graduate studies in a related area, such as civil, electrical, and mechanical engineering. These degrees are often relevant to many different positions in nuclear engineering. They also allow you to be flexible in your pursuit of your career. Those with a bachelor's degree in math or science can also start their careers as nuclear engineers. Certain positions in nuclear engineering require master's degrees. Employers

Many people believe that the Federal Government is the primary employer in nuclear engineering. The federal government actually employs 18%. Other than the federal government, utility companies, scientific and research-development services, and engineering firms are also major employers of nuclear engineers. These top employers are not the only ones that nuclear engineers work for. They also have opportunities to develop new scanning technologies and be employed in the medical industry. Many nuclear engineers opt to remain in academia and pursue other career options.

According to the Bureau of Labor Statistics (BoLS), nuclear engineers will see a four percent increase in employment between 2016 and 2026. This rate is slower than for other fields. As the world begins to move away from fossil fuels nuclear power will likely become an increasingly important part of national energy planning. Furthermore, there are more jobs for nuclear engineers involved in designing medical equipment as nuclear energy becomes more common. Therefore, the job outlook for nuclear engineers remains good.

What is a Chemical Engineer?

Chemical engineers use math, science, engineering, technology, and business skills to develop chemical processes, products, equipment, and technologies.

Chemical engineers can specialize in areas such as petroleum refining, pharmaceuticals, food processing, agriculture, textiles, plastics, paper, mining, metallurgy, and power generation.

They work closely alongside scientists and researchers to solve difficult technical challenges.


What are civil engineers doing?

Civil engineering deals with the construction and design of large-scale structures, such as bridges, roads, buildings, dams and tunnels. It covers all aspects related to structural engineering such as building materials, foundations geotechnics hydraulics soils, safety analysis, environmental impact assessment and traffic management. Civil engineers ensure that the project meets all its objectives and is cost-effective as well as environmentally friendly. They must make sure that the structure lasts.

They also assist in planning and implementing public work programs. They could oversee the planning and construction a road, bridge or tunnel.
